Up to 15 Children from Dnipropetrovsk Oblast with serious Diseases to Undergo Treatment in Italy Every Year

Tuesday, 08 December 2009 12:16

Up to 15 children from Dnipropetrovsk oblast with most grave diseases will receive treatment in Italy. This was agreed during an official visit of Dnipropetrovsl oblast’s delegation to Lombardy, Italy.

This news was announced at a briefing by Head of the Internal Relations and Foreign Economic Activities Administration at Dnipropetrovsk OSA Valentyna Natsevych. “A protocol was signed on cooperation and partnership between the Civil Hospitals of Brescia and Dnipropetrovsk Oblast Children’s Hospital. We have got a real chance to provide quality treatment fro children who were unable to receive it in Ukraine,” she said.

In Ms. Natsevych’s words, in accordance with the program for international development and cooperation in the sphere of medicine of the Lombardy Region (Italy), in 2009 the cooperation was started between the Civil Hospitals of Brescia and OKHMATDYT National Specialized Children’s Hospital (Kyiv) with the support of the Ukraine 3000 International Charitable Foundation headed by Kateryna Yushchenko, which will serve as a center of a network of oblast children’s hospitals in Dnipropetrovsk, Lviv, Ivano-Frankivsk, Rivne, and Mukacheve.

In his turn, Director of Dnipropetrovsk Oblast Children’s Hospital Oleksand Khytryk said that, in addition to the children’s treatment agreement, another important for Dnipropetrovsk oblast agreement was reached on bilateral exchange of experience between Italian and Dnipropetrovsk oblast doctors. “We agreed upon trainings for our oncologists in Italy and Italian children’s surgeons in our oblast. This is an important event for our doctors who have received their first opportunity to undergo trainings at the European Onco-Hematology Center,” he said.
